Electrical boxes, such as outlet boxes and junction boxes, are essential for safety. They enclose wiring connections, protecting them from dust, moisture, and physical damage, and preventing electrical shorts. Licensed pros in Tallahassee ensure these boxes are correctly sized and installed according to safety codes. They are a critical component of any safe electrical system. Proper installation is key.
Yes, for any electrical installation outdoors in Tallahassee, you absolutely need a weatherproof electrical box. These are specifically designed to protect electrical components from rain, humidity, and other elements. Using a standard indoor box outside is a significant safety hazard. The primary unit for electrical current is the Ampere, often called an 'Amp'. It measures the flow of electrical charge. Think of it like the volume of water flowing through a pipe. Other related units include Volts (electrical pressure) and Ohms (resistance). Understanding these helps when discussing electrical needs with pros.
